A 68-year-old mother confesses to columnist Carolyn Hax that she was emotionally distant and harsh with her three kids during their childhood, prioritizing her career over family. Now alone after her children went no-contact a decade ago, she wants guidance on making amends. The column explores whether genuine regret can heal old wounds or if it's simply too late.
